-- | Starts an execution of the workflow type in the specified domain using the
-- provided 'workflowId' and input data.
--
-- This action returns the newly started workflow execution.
--
-- Access Control
--
-- You can use IAM policies to control this action's access to Amazon SWF
-- resources as follows:
--
-- Use a 'Resource' element with the domain name to limit the action to only
-- specified domains. Use an 'Action' element to allow or deny permission to call
-- this action. Constrain the following parameters by using a 'Condition' element
-- with the appropriate keys.   'tagList.member.0': The key is 'swf:tagList.member.0'
-- .  'tagList.member.1': The key is 'swf:tagList.member.1'.  'tagList.member.2': The
-- key is 'swf:tagList.member.2'.  'tagList.member.3': The key is 'swf:tagList.member.3'.  'tagList.member.4': The key is 'swf:tagList.member.4'. 'taskList': String
-- constraint. The key is 'swf:taskList.name'. 'workflowType.name': String
-- constraint. The key is 'swf:workflowType.name'. 'workflowType.version': String
-- constraint. The key is 'swf:workflowType.version'.    If the caller does not
-- have sufficient permissions to invoke the action, or the parameter values
-- fall outside the specified constraints, the action fails. The associated
-- event attribute's cause parameter will be set to OPERATION_NOT_PERMITTED. For
-- details and example IAM policies, see <http://docs.aws.amazon.com/amazonswf/latest/developerguide/swf-dev-iam.html Using IAM to Manage Access to AmazonSWF Workflows>.

-- | If set, specifies the policy to use for the child workflow executions of this
-- workflow execution if it is terminated, by calling the 'TerminateWorkflowExecution' action explicitly or due to an expired timeout. This policy overrides the
-- default child policy specified when registering the workflow type using 'RegisterWorkflowType'.
--
-- The supported child policies are:
--
-- TERMINATE: the child executions will be terminated. REQUEST_CANCEL: a
-- request to cancel will be attempted for each child execution by recording a 'WorkflowExecutionCancelRequested' event in its history. It is up to the decider to take appropriate actions
-- when it receives an execution history with this event. ABANDON: no action
-- will be taken. The child executions will continue to run.  A child policy for
-- this workflow execution must be specified either as a default for the
-- workflow type or through this parameter. If neither this parameter is set nor
-- a default child policy was specified at registration time then a fault will
-- be returned.

-- | The total duration for this workflow execution. This overrides the
-- defaultExecutionStartToCloseTimeout specified when registering the workflow
-- type.
--
-- The duration is specified in seconds; an integer greater than or equal to 0.
-- Exceeding this limit will cause the workflow execution to time out. Unlike
-- some of the other timeout parameters in Amazon SWF, you cannot specify a
-- value of "NONE" for this timeout; there is a one-year max limit on the time
-- that a workflow execution can run.
--
-- An execution start-to-close timeout must be specified either through this
-- parameter or as a default when the workflow type is registered. If neither
-- this parameter nor a default execution start-to-close timeout is specified, a
-- fault is returned.

-- | The task list to use for the decision tasks generated for this workflow
-- execution. This overrides the 'defaultTaskList' specified when registering the
-- workflow type.
--
-- A task list for this workflow execution must be specified either as a
-- default for the workflow type or through this parameter. If neither this
-- parameter is set nor a default task list was specified at registration time
-- then a fault will be returned. The specified string must not start or end
-- with whitespace. It must not contain a ':' (colon), '/' (slash), '|' (vertical
-- bar), or any control characters (\u0000-\u001f | \u007f - \u009f). Also, it
-- must not contain the literal string quotarnquot.

-- | Specifies the maximum duration of decision tasks for this workflow execution.
-- This parameter overrides the 'defaultTaskStartToCloseTimout' specified when
-- registering the workflow type using 'RegisterWorkflowType'.
--
-- The duration is specified in seconds; an integer greater than or equal to 0.
-- The value "NONE" can be used to specify unlimited duration.
--
-- A task start-to-close timeout for this workflow execution must be specified
-- either as a default for the workflow type or through this parameter. If
-- neither this parameter is set nor a default task start-to-close timeout was
-- specified at registration time then a fault will be returned.

-- | The user defined identifier associated with the workflow execution. You can
-- use this to associate a custom identifier with the workflow execution. You
-- may specify the same identifier if a workflow execution is logically a /restart/
-- of a previous execution. You cannot have two open workflow executions with
-- the same 'workflowId' at the same time.
--
-- The specified string must not start or end with whitespace. It must not
-- contain a ':' (colon), '/' (slash), '|' (vertical bar), or any control characters
-- (\u0000-\u001f | \u007f - \u009f). Also, it must not contain the literal
-- string quotarnquot.
